Mold Awareness and Early Detection in Residential Spaces
Mold typically develops in areas where moisture is present for long periods. Bathrooms, kitchens, basements, and areas affected by leaks are especially vulnerable. The challenge is that mold does not always stay visible. It can grow behind walls, under flooring, or inside ceilings, making it difficult for homeowners to identify the full extent of contamination without proper tools and expertise.

Why Mold Testing Matters Before Any Remediation
Mold testing is not just about confirming the presence of mold. It helps determine the type of mold, the concentration levels, and the affected areas within the property. This information is critical because different types of mold can affect indoor air quality differently and require specific removal strategies.

Testing provides clarity and removes guesswork, allowing a structured plan for safe remediation. Without testing, removal efforts may be incomplete, leaving hidden spores behind that can regrow over time.
Proper inspection also helps identify moisture sources. Whether it is a plumbing leak, roof damage, or poor ventilation, addressing the root cause is necessary to prevent recurrence.
The Role of Professional Mold Remediation in Home Safety
Once mold is identified, remediation becomes the next important step. Mold remediation is more than cleaning visible spots; it involves containment, removal, air filtration, and moisture control. The goal is to restore a healthy indoor environment while preventing cross-contamination to unaffected areas.

This often happens when mold is removed without addressing hidden growth or underlying moisture problems. Professional remediation ensures that affected materials are handled safely and that the environment is restored properly.
The process also includes verifying that indoor air quality has improved after treatment. This step is essential because mold spores can remain airborne even after visible removal.
